Nongshim to promote Shin Ramyun at K-culture festivals in India

Nongshim is expanding its brand presence in India by participating in the ‘HYBE INDIA Pop-Up ParkK-culture festival. Starting in mid-September, the company will operate ‘Shin Ramyun snack’ booths in four cities: Chennai, Kolkata, Chandigarh, and Kochi.

The event, organized by HYBE as part of a local audition project, offers K-pop fans various creative experiences and brand programs. Nongshim plans to host tasting sessions and interactive events, such as roulette games, to engage young Indian consumers interested in Korean culture.

This initiative follows a successful first phase in six Indian cities earlier this year. Nongshim has seen significant growth in the region, with exports to India increasing by approximately 47% in the first half of the year compared to the same period last year. The company is also strengthening its distribution network through collaborations with local quick-commerce leader Blinkit.
